Taylor and Josh attending the 49ers-RedSkins game next weekend, the 15th in DC.

Quote:
Adding some more star power to next Sunday’s Redskins-49ers game, acclaimed actors Josh Brolin and Taylor Kitsch will be in attendance at FedExField.

Brolin, best known for his work in No Country For Old Men and Milk, and Kitsch, of Friday Night Lights fame, will both take the field for an in-game presentation.

They’ll be helping promote Only the Brave, based on the true story of the Granite Mountain Hotshots, the heroic story of one unit of local firefighters that through hope, determination, sacrifice, and the drive to protect families, communities, and the country, become one of the most elite firefighting teams in the nation. They forge a unique brotherhood that comes into focus with one fateful fire.

“It’s simple; it’s a military style and I’m obviously pro-military, as I think everyone should be,” said Kitsch of his army green trucker jacket design. “I ride motorcycles, so there’s [padding] inside for protection and there’s also a little quote that’s more for me than for anybody else. It says ‘Zero’ and it means to live without regret.”

“I remember stealing my oldest brother’s Levi’s shirt, a light blue button-up like the one I’m wearing, when I was in early grade school,” added Kitsch. “I’d wear it and it went down to my knees. That was my favorite shirt growing up. Levi’s gear is timeless and it’s comfortable. I wear it when I’m not here, too, so it made sense to work with them on this.”


Quote:
As for Kitsch’s first denim jacket? It didn’t even belong to him! “I have two older brothers and my oldest brother is 7 years older than me and I would steal his button up growing up. I would literally steal it and go to school in it when I was in 4th, 5th or 6th grade. I used to get the sh-t kicked out of me for stealing it, but it was worth it,” he admits.

The Lone Survivor star said comfort is everything when it comes to what he likes to wear now. “Jeans, cowboy boots and a button up or something that’s easy is my style,” he says.
